In September 2015, Eduardo Negron delivered three sermons at a church service, the transcripts of which were later published. In a sermon titled "Bendición en la Corrección," Negron discussed the process of addressing conflict among believers, citing the biblical passage of Matthew 18:15-17. He stated that "if your brother sins against you, go and rebuke him when you are alone" and argued that "God demands more from leaders" because "He has given more to them." He also said that "healing comes when you acknowledge that you have sinned" and that "true restoration requires confession, not justification." In a separate sermon, "La carrera no termina," Negron addressed graduating students, saying "the race does not end when you graduate from high school" and that "there is no obstacle for God, the owner of the heavens and the earth." He stated that "if you want to see prosperity in your life, you must fulfill five things: fear God, walk in His ways, love Him, serve Him, and keep His commandments and statutes." In a third sermon, "Todos son evangelistas," Negron said "we are all evangelists" and that "the power is inside you — the gifts of the Spirit are not exclusive to pastors or evangelists; they are for the whole church." He also said that "God is not interested in excuses" and that "when the Lord determines to do something, absolutely no one can prevent it."
